Definition

To unhinge means to disturb or disrupt someone's mental stability or composure.

Sample Sentences

  1. The constant stress seemed to unhinge her once calm demeanor.
  2. In the horror movie, the protagonist's mind slowly began to unhinge as the plot unfolded.
  3. He feared that the unexpected news would unhinge his carefully planned life.
  4. The relentless pressure of the competition began to unhinge the team's morale.
  5. It was evident that the tragedy had unhinged him, leaving him in a state of confusion.
